Fonte Farolfa
Fonte Farolfa is a spring in Cerreto Laziale, Metropolitan Rome, Lazio. Fonte Farolfa is situated nearby to the peak Colle Carbone, as well as near Colle Passero.Places of Interest Nearby

Gerano is a comune in the Metropolitan City of Rome in the Italian region of Latium, located about 40 kilometres east of Rome. Gerano is situated 3 km southeast of Fonte Farolfa.

Sambuci is a comune in the Metropolitan City of Rome in the Italian region of Latium, located about 35 kilometres east of Rome. Sambuci is situated 4½ km northwest of Fonte Farolfa.
